Yeoneojang (Soy Marinated Salmon Sashimi)

Yeoneojang is a soy-marinated salmon sashimi dish served over a bed of white rice. It's kind of like a Korean twist on a poke bowl! Fresh, flavorful and perfect for when you're craving some sushi.

Ingredients

  • 8 oz. Sashimi-Grade Salmon sliced
  • 1/4 Small Onion sliced
  • 1 2 in. x 2 in. piece Dried Kelp
  • 1-2 Garlic Cloves
  • 1 slice Ginger
  • 1/2 cup Water
  • 1/4 cup Soy Sauce
  • 2 tbsp. Ponzu
  • 2 tbsp. Mirin Rice Wine
  • 2 tsp. Sugar
  • Cooked White Rice for serving
  • 1 Egg Yolk optional per serving

Instructions

  • Prepare the marinade by adding dried kelp, garlic, ginger, water, soy sauce, ponzu, mirin, and sugar in a pot and simmer for 5 minutes.
  • Turn off the heat, steep the aromatics for 15 minutes, strain, and chill.
  • Thinly slice the onions using a mandoline slicer if you have one.
  • Slice the salmon on a bias to create 1/4 inch thick slices.
  • Place the salmon, onions, and the chilled marinade in a non-reactive container. Marinate for at least 4 hours.
  • Serve with fresh cooked white rice, and an optional egg yolk.
